tun: read vnet_hdr_sz once

[ Upstream commit e1edab87faf6ca30cd137e0795bc73aa9a9a22ec ]

When IFF_VNET_HDR is enabled, a virtio_net header must precede data.
Data length is verified to be greater than or equal to expected header
length tun->vnet_hdr_sz before copying.

Read this value once and cache locally, as it can be updated between
the test and use (TOCTOU).

[bwh: Backported to 3.2:
 - Use ACCESS_ONCE() instead of READ_ONCE()
 - Adjust context]

drivers/net/tun.c

index 995fd59..9c2e91c 100644 (file)
@@ -625,9 +625,11 @@ static ssize_t tun_get_user(struct tun_struct *tun,
        }
 
        if (tun->flags & TUN_VNET_HDR) {
-               if (len < tun->vnet_hdr_sz)
+               int vnet_hdr_sz = ACCESS_ONCE(tun->vnet_hdr_sz);
+
+               if (len < vnet_hdr_sz)
                        return -EINVAL;
-               len -= tun->vnet_hdr_sz;
+               len -= vnet_hdr_sz;
 
                if (memcpy_fromiovecend((void *)&gso, iv, offset, sizeof(gso)))
                        return -EFAULT;
@@ -638,7 +640,7 @@ static ssize_t tun_get_user(struct tun_struct *tun,
 
                if (gso.hdr_len > len)
                        return -EINVAL;
-               offset += tun->vnet_hdr_sz;
+               offset += vnet_hdr_sz;
        }
